A small yet groundbreaking experiment is currently underway at CERN, aiming to investigate the relationship between optical timing signals and quantum entanglement. The experiment seeks to utilize the optical timing technology, originally developed in CERN's accelerators, which is typically employed to synchronize devices with extreme precision.
By integrating this technology with the principles of quantum entanglement, researchers hope to explore new frontiers in both quantum physics and timing systems. The optical timing signal, known for its ability to achieve unparalleled synchronization, could potentially enhance the accuracy of quantum experiments and applications.
This initiative not only represents a significant step forward in the understanding of quantum mechanics but also has the potential to revolutionize various fields, including telecommunications and computing. As scientists delve deeper into the intricacies of quantum entanglement and its interplay with optical timing, the implications of their findings could pave the way for future technological advancements. The CERN experiment stands as a testament to the innovative spirit driving research in the realm of fundamental physics.
